Role Description This role is for one of the Weekday's clients. Google is introducing a social-first platform designed to convert Google.org grantee stories into captivating social content across the APAC region. With India as a primary focus market, we are seeking an Art Director who possesses a deep understanding of local culture, audience subtleties, and expertise in social-first storytelling. The main goal is to substantially enhance awareness of Google AI's leadership in promoting positive societal progress through powerful grantee stories throughout the region. We are looking for a freelance Art Director based in India who can envision and realize ideas through powerful visual storytelling and creativity focused on social platforms. The ideal candidate must be capable of generating and bringing concepts to life by: - Developing engagement and execution strategies - Creating visual executions/mockups - Assembling boards while adhering to brand guidelines The scope of work extends beyond brand and campaign assets to include crafting ideas that effectively incorporate creator participation and deeply connect with Indian audiences. Qualifications - 4+ years of experience - Deep understanding of local culture and audience subtleties - Expertise in social-first storytelling Requirements - Art Director - Figma - Photoshop Benefits - Remote work - Full-time freelancer engagement - Working days: Monday to Friday - Commitment: 6 hours per day - Duration: 3 months
